The 2023 year-on-year analysis of European paraffin waxes imports reveals varied dynamics across countries. Germany leads despite a slight decline of 1.5%, followed by the Netherlands with a 4.53% increase. Poland and the Czech Republic experienced significant growth, with 9.62% and 9.54% respectively. Italy surged by 18.74%, while France remained stable with a modest 0.5% rise. Notably, Lithuania and Ireland faced substantial reductions, marking -20.39% and -23.63% respectively.

Top countries in Paraffin Waxes Imports Share by Country (Terajoules)
| # | 10 Countries | Percent | Last Year | YoY | 5-years CAGR |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| 1 Germany | 33.83 | 2023 | -1.82% | -1.5% | View data |
| 2 | 2 Netherlands | 17.64 | 2023 | +1.84% | +4.53% | View data |
| 3 | 3 Poland | 12.4 | 2023 | +2.52% | +9.62% | View data |
| 4 | 4 Italy | 11.09 | 2023 | +7.51% | +18.74% | View data |
| 5 | 5 France | 8 | 2023 | +9.67% | +0.5% | View data |
| 6 | 6 United Kingdom | 4.93 | 2023 | +0.79% | +5.15% | View data |
| 7 | 7 Czech Republic | 2.53 | 2023 | +2.52% | +9.54% | View data |
| 8 | 8 Spain | 2.17 | 2023 | +24.61% | +3.96% | View data |
| 9 | 9 Belgium | 1.7 | 2023 | +1.77% | +1.54% | View data |
| 10 | 10 Latvia | 1.35 | 2023 | +2.83% | +6.91% | View data |
